Summary:
Introduction: Nerve conduction studies of the sural and dorsal sural nerve has
been reported to be a sensitive method for early detection of peripheral
neuropathies. The objective of this study is to establish reference data for dorsal
sural sensory nerve action potential amplitude in the Greek population and to
compare it with the sural sensory nerve action potential.
Methods and materials: a prospective neurophysiological study for recording
the amplitude of sensory nerve action potential was conducted in 30 sural and
dorsal nerves from healthy participants, stratified into three age groups.
GraphPad Prism 7.0. statistical program was used for all statistical analyses.
Results: the amplitude of sural sensory nerve action potential was 23.08 ±
1.901 mV (P<0.0001) and the amplitude of dorsal sural sensory nerve action
potential was 6.07 ± 0.592 μV (P<0.0001). A significant age-related decrease
of both these amplitudes was observed. The mean ratio of the amplitude of
sural sensory nerve action potential to the amplitude of dorsal sural sensory
nerve action potential was 4.11 ± 1.33 (range 2.21 - 7.22)
Discussion: this study might be helpful in providing reference data for the
amplitude of sural and dorsal sural sensory nerve action potential in Greek
population.
